Characteristics of Kapton

Kapton is a polyimide film known for its unusually high heat resistance, electrical insulating ability and chemical stability. These properties make Kapton an ideal material for applications in electronics, aerospace and other demanding environments where reliability and performance are crucial.

Challenges in punching Kapton

Punching Kapton requires specific expertise and accuracy. The strength and resistance of the material to high temperatures means that specialized tools and techniques must be used to ensure precise and clean cuts without compromising the electrical or mechanical properties of the material.
